Indonesia has reduced the 30-month sentence handed down to controversial cleric Abu Bakar Ba’asyir for his role in the Bali bombings. Ba’asyir, who was found guilty in March of conspiracy in the 2002 attack that killed 202 people, had his jail term cut by four months and 15 days.
